Turbo kit assembly?

Hey, I was wondering if you could tell me what your using for a gasket and sealer with your kits on the hotside of the turbo. I can see what looks like rtv sealer on it but not sure. I'll be removing my turbo to repair/replace it after the fins got chewed up on me. major bummer . Also whats your price for a new 35r turbo?(.63 hotside)

Front the turbo to the o2 housing you dont need a gasket just a clean surface and the copper high temp rtv work great and for the turbo to manifold use the t3 metal gasket.
